Ana Luiza Ottersbach
Arquiteta e Urbanista l Architect and Urbanist
She is an architect and urban planner, graduated from Universidade Tuiuti do Paraná, and holds a Master’s degree in Cities from the Institute for Advanced Architecture of Catalonia (IAAC/Barcelona). She works in the development of urban planning projects, with experience in analyzing complex territorial dynamics, preparing diagnostics, coordinating multidisciplinary teams, using geoprocessing tools, conducting participatory methodologies, and liaising with public administrators at different levels.
Since 2019, she has been part of the team at Jaime Lerner Arquitetos Associados, working on the coordination and development of urban projects that guide the construction of future visions for cities, integrating mobility, green infrastructure, urban regeneration, and cultural and tourism enhancement. Among the main projects developed are works carried out in municipalities such as Santos (SP), Macapá (AP), Horizontina (RS), Penha (SC), Vilhena (RO), and Patos de Minas (MG), among others. She also has experience in the private sector, working on the development of master plans for subdivisions and planned neighborhoods in different Brazilian states.
She is the creator and coordinator of the Guided Visits program of the Instituto Jaime Lerner, an initiative that monthly welcomes enthusiasts from Brazil and abroad to learn about the history of urban planning in Curitiba.
In the third sector, she structured and coordinated the social urbanism project *Mar Está para Peixe*, aimed at a fishing community in Fortaleza, Ceará. The initiative integrated actions in communication, social participation, gastronomy, urbanism, architecture, and oceanography, with the goal of strengthening the artisanal fishing value chain, valuing local culture, and promoting sustainability and entrepreneurship in the Serviluz territory.
